1970 Innocenti C vs. 2005 Mazda 2

To start off, 2005 Mazda 2 is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Innocenti C.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Innocenti C would be higher. At 1,399 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Mazda 2 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Mazda 2 (67 HP) has 10 more horse power than 1970 Innocenti C. (57 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Mazda 2 should accelerate faster than 1970 Innocenti C.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mazda 2 weights approximately 1015 kg more than 1970 Innocenti C.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Mazda 2 (160 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 77 more torque (in Nm) than 1970 Innocenti C. (83 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2005 Mazda 2 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1970 Innocenti C.
